We are at a tipping point. We can no longer sit on the sidelines of our lives. We must rise...we must heal...and we must reclaim our destiny.
After being diagnosed with Complex PTSD in 2018, after years of traumatic experiences, I was hit with the realization of how much I had given my power away to people, places and things that did not honor who I was or more importantly, were hinderances to where God wanted to take me.
The next several years after my diagnosis was spent relearning how to take back or shall I say...reclaim that power.
Many positive things were born from this newly reclaimed power including my dignity, self-esteem, and authority.
I created this podcast to help show you that if I can do it...so can you!
Join me each week on Reclaiming Destiny and we can start this journey together.
I hope you can make it but more importantly...I hope this is the start of you...reclaiming your destiny.

Welcome to today’s episode, where we dive deep into the topic of setting healthy boundaries, one of the most essential yet misunderstood self-care skills. If you’ve ever struggled to say “no” or felt overwhelmed trying to protect your time and energy, this episode is for you.
Episode Highlights
Understanding Boundaries vs. Rules: We recap a thought-provoking episode of Checking In with Michelle Williams, featuring Dr. Raquel Martin. Dr. Martin explains the crucial differences between “rules”—which often feel rigid and controlling—and “boundaries,” which are about personal clarity and self-respect. She shares how boundaries can foster genuine connections without leading to resentment or burnout.
Common Misconceptions: We discuss why the word “boundary” can bring up feelings of guilt or fear of conflict, and how reframing boundaries as tools for connection (not separation) can empower us in all our relationships.
5 Ways to Set Healthy Boundaries: Drawing from PositivePsychology.com, we also break down five practical steps anyone can do to set clear boundaries.
Takeaways
Boundaries aren’t about shutting others out, they’re about showing up authentically and protecting what matters most to you.
Learning the difference between rules and boundaries can transform your relationships with others and yourself.
Implementing clear, healthy boundaries is a form of self-care that allows you to be more present, kind, and fulfilled.

Content warning: This episode includes discussion of emotional, verbal, psychological, and physical abuse, coercive control, trauma responses, and family estrangement.
Important note: This episode is educational and not a substitute for professional medical, mental health, or legal advice. If you are in immediate danger, call local emergency services. If it’s safe to do so, consider contacting a local domestic violence hotline/shelter for confidential safety planning.
In this episode, we talk about what it can look like to leave abusive relationships —moments, cycles, or patterns that keep repeating in a relationship—and how to create safer distance when a relationship shows abusive or toxic tendencies. We focus on practical tools (planning, documentation, boundaries, support networks, and nervous-system regulation) while acknowledging that leaving can be complex, non-linear, and different for every person. We also discuss The Oprah Podcast episode “Oprah Explores the Rising Trend of Going No Contact with Your Family,” and we break down the five trauma responses: Fight, Flight, Freeze, Fawn, and Flop.
Cici also discusses the concept of “spiritually vetting” our most important relationships.
